ICD Code S45.1 is a non-billable code. To code a diagnosis of this type, you must use one of the three child codes of S45.1 that describes the diagnosis 'injury of brachial artery' in more detail.

S45.1 should not be used for reimbursement purposes as there are multiple codes below it that contain a greater level of detail. The 2021 edition of ICD-10-CM S45.1 became effective on October 1, 2020. This is the American ICD-10-CM version of S45.1 - other international versions of ICD-10 S45.1 may differ.
